    "content": "The device IDs for the Ethernet SDI Adapter devices were never added to\nthe upstream driver. The IDs are already in the pci.ids database, and\nare supported by the out-of-tree driver.\n\nAdd the device IDs now, so that the upstream driver can recognize and\nload these devices.\n\nSigned-off-by: Jacob Keller <jacob.e.keller@intel.com>\n---\n drivers/net/ethernet/intel/fm10k/fm10k_pci.c  | 2 ++\n drivers/net/ethernet/intel/fm10k/fm10k_type.h | 2 ++\n 2 files changed, 4 insertions(+)",
    "diff": "diff --git a/drivers/net/ethernet/intel/fm10k/fm10k_pci.c b/drivers/net/ethernet/intel/fm10k/fm10k_pci.c\nindex c859ababeed5..8f1345b11aa9 100644\n--- a/drivers/net/ethernet/intel/fm10k/fm10k_pci.c\n+++ b/drivers/net/ethernet/intel/fm10k/fm10k_pci.c\n@@ -23,6 +23,8 @@ static const struct fm10k_info *fm10k_info_tbl[] = {\n  */\n static const struct pci_device_id fm10k_pci_tbl[] = {\n \t{ PCI_VDEVICE(INTEL, FM10K_DEV_ID_PF), fm10k_device_pf },\n+\t{ PCI_VDEVICE(INTEL, FM10K_DEV_ID_SDI_FM10420_QDA2), fm10k_device_pf },\n+\t{ PCI_VDEVICE(INTEL, FM10K_DEV_ID_SDI_FM10420_DA2), fm10k_device_pf },\n \t{ PCI_VDEVICE(INTEL, FM10K_DEV_ID_VF), fm10k_device_vf },\n \t/* required last entry */\n \t{ 0, }\ndiff --git a/drivers/net/ethernet/intel/fm10k/fm10k_type.h b/drivers/net/ethernet/intel/fm10k/fm10k_type.h\nindex 3e608e493f9d..9fb9fca375e3 100644\n--- a/drivers/net/ethernet/intel/fm10k/fm10k_type.h\n+++ b/drivers/net/ethernet/intel/fm10k/fm10k_type.h\n@@ -15,6 +15,8 @@ struct fm10k_hw;\n \n #define FM10K_DEV_ID_PF\t\t\t0x15A4\n #define FM10K_DEV_ID_VF\t\t\t0x15A5\n+#define FM10K_DEV_ID_SDI_FM10420_QDA2\t0x15D0\n+#define FM10K_DEV_ID_SDI_FM10420_DA2\t0x15D5\n \n #define FM10K_MAX_QUEUES\t\t256\n #define FM10K_MAX_QUEUES_PF\t\t128\n",
